SENIOR CONTROLS ANALYST SKILLS, EXPERIENCE, AND JOB REQUIREMENTS

Published: August 16, 2024 - The Senior Controls Analyst is highly proficient in risk and compliance frameworks, including a thorough understanding of the three lines of defense model. The role demands adeptness in managing and assessing controls, ideally backed by experience in GRC systems, though not mandatory. Organizational skills, resilience under pressure, and exceptional relationship management capabilities are essential, in facilitating effective collaboration and achieving targeted outcomes.

Summary of Senior Controls Analyst Knowledge and Qualifications on Resume

1. BA in Accounting with 8 Years of Experience

  • Business process internal controls or audit experience
  • Combined regulatory compliance and/or legal experience in the consumer financial industry (marketing, originations, and servicing of consumer lending products).
  • Experience working with Enterprise Policies, Standards and operating procedures with understanding of governance.
  • Experience with issue identification and management.
  • Confirmed understanding of key regulations including but not limited to Reg B, Reg Z, Reg E, and other privacy-related laws, such as TCPA, FDCPA, and FCRA
  • Strong analytical skills and meticulous to document testing and monitoring results
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Proficient time and project management skills
  • Self-starter with the ability to work independently as well as collaboratively within a team environment
  • Influencing skills and ability to successfully partner with all levels of leadership to help drive the control agenda
  • Experience with data reporting and analysis
  • General knowledge of Office 360 including Outlook, Excel, Word, and PPT
